Description: Topsham, just north of Brunswick, has undergone quite a building boom in the past few decades, and the Highlands was part of it, going up in 1989. Part of the Wasileski empire, it is one of the biggest retirement communities in Maine, with more than 300 residents, and the choices are many. There are 118 apartments, more than 125 cottage units, 44 assisted-living units, and 24 Alzheimer’s units to provide a continuum of care. Many of these—the single- and duplex-home Estates, for example—can be customized to the owner’s specifications. Others, like the six apartments in the 19th-century Benjamin Porter House, are more unique and character laden. The Highlands campus sprawls across 75 acres, with walking trails wandering about, so there is something of a sense of rural living even though you’re five minutes from the restaurants and cultural activities of Brunswick and less than 25 miles from all that Portland has to offer. Not that you need to go anywhere. The facility is very self-sufficient, with fine dining, a fitness center, library and media room, pool, bingo, bridge—even a bank—and regular outings to the Portland Symphony Orchestra, the Maine State Music Theatre, Portland Stage Company, Audubon events, and more. The Highlands van also whisks residents to Topsham, downtown Brunswick, Cooks Corner, Bath, and the Maine Mall for shopping.

Description: One of the surviving pubs owned by the Sea Dog Brewing Company, this cool bar is a good example of what can be done to save old mill buildings. It was retrofitted into the old Topsham Mill, and it’s a beautiful space right on the Androscoggin River. Brews and views are good, and there’s often music on Friday and Saturday at 9 p.m. Open daily from 11:30 a.m. to 1 a.m.
